Almost all fisheye cameras include a microphone for recording audio to their footage. The audio-based features you want to look for are the integrated siren, two-way communication, and recording audio. (whether it’s in your SD card or NVR.) So, if a 12MP camera with a 4000×3000 resolution seems unnecessary for your situation, you can go for a lower 5MP or 9MP camera. However, high-resolution footage takes up more space in your storage device. With higher megapixels, the maximum resolution of the footage will also be higher. Camera ResolutionĪ better camera with higher megapixels will be able to capture more details in the environment. They also offer tripwire and intrusion features where an area on the camera’s field of view can be customized as a virtual motion detector. Some high-end fisheye cameras boast computer vision features such as human and vehicle detection, people counting, heat mapping, and many more. Most devices can reach a maximum of 30ft and therefore will only record infrared footage that is 30ft away from them. When deciding on a fisheye camera, check for the maximum infrared distance and pick out a device that matches your requirement. It is a fundamental requirement to keep recording footage even in pitch-black environments. Nowadays, almost every security camera in the market includes infrared night vision. For most indoor applications, IPX4 is good enough. We recommend going for IP67 or at least IP6 if installing them outdoors.
